Physical copies of the GD Bist book can weigh over 1kg and run into 500+ pages. A PDF version allows students to practice on a tablet or laptop during commutes.

Dr. G.D. Bist is a world-renowned figure in stenography, holding a Guinness World Record for shorthand speed at 250 words per minute (WPM)
